Ringtones of all varieties are expected to be worth $4.9bn this year, with almost all ringtones set to become real music by 2010. The voice ringtones market, which adds a voice channel to the polyphonic sound such that the actual song is sung when the ringtones plays are the next wave in the ringtones market. The interesting thing about ringtones is that they are truly an entertainment service and only marginally related to communication and messaging. Ringtones are the most popular type of content downloads to mobile phones. They are the second most popular nonvoice mobile data services after standard text messaging. The bulk of the sales should take place in Asia, with the region likely to account for more than half of global demand for mobile music services including ringtones. Ringtones remain the clear consumer favorite when it comes to mobile music offerings from online websites. The mobile entertainment market faces challenges which will hinder its long term prospects because of the ongoing tussle for a large slice of the revenues from mobile operators and record companies. For the telecommunications sector, mobile entertainment -- music, games, gambling and video -- is seen as a key income stream as profit margins from voice and messaging services get squeezed from intense competition. Additionally, ringtones are categorized as a premium content service which commands a premium end user price. Consumers are paying between $0.50 and $5.00 per ringtones, with a typical price being $2.00. This is a substantial price premium compared to other mobile data services.
